Why mindfulness in education?
The modern world is fast-paced and constantly changing, creating an environment where students and teachers alike can easily become overwhelmed and stressed. This has a direct impact on their mental well-being and academic performance. This is where mindfulness comes in. Mindfulness is the practice of paying attention to the present moment, without judgment. It helps individuals cultivate a calmer and more focused state of mind, which can benefit their learning and overall well-being.
Research has shown that incorporating mindfulness into education can improve students’ cognitive skills, social-emotional skills, and overall mental health. It can also positively impact teachers, reducing burnout and increasing their ability to manage stress. By introducing mindfulness into the classroom, educators can create a more peaceful and conducive learning environment for their students.
